#a5c669 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a5c669 is composed of 64.7% red, 77.6%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 47%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 81.3 degrees, a saturation of 44.9% and a lightness of 59.4%. #a5c669 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d2 with #4b8d00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

#a5c669 color description : Slightly desaturated green.

#a5c669 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a5c669 has RGB values of R:165, G:198,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0, Y:0.47,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 10864233.

Shades and Tints of #a5c669

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050602 is the darkest color, while #fafcf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a5c669

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#999e91 is the less saturated color, while #b5fe31 is the most saturated one.
